Method for detecting a parameter of a closure element
11525748 · 2022-12-13
Assignee
Inventors
Cpc classification
B25J9/1633
PERFORMING OPERATIONS; TRANSPORTING
B25J9/1679
PERFORMING OPERATIONS; TRANSPORTING
B25J13/088
PERFORMING OPERATIONS; TRANSPORTING
G01B11/26
PHYSICS
B25J15/0019
PERFORMING OPERATIONS; TRANSPORTING
International classification
G01L5/22
PHYSICS
B25J9/04
PERFORMING OPERATIONS; TRANSPORTING
B25J13/08
PERFORMING OPERATIONS; TRANSPORTING
B25J15/00
PERFORMING OPERATIONS; TRANSPORTING
B25J9/00
PERFORMING OPERATIONS; TRANSPORTING
Abstract
A method for detecting at least one characteristic parameter of a closure element (12) closing an opening. By means of a handling device (10), a movement is imposed on the closure element (12), wherein at least the interacting force between the closure element and the handing device during the movement is determined by means of a first sensor (20) integrated in the handling device, and position changes of the closure element during the movement sequence are detected by means of a second sensor (26).
Claims
1. A method for detecting a parameter of a closure element closing an opening of a fixed component, the method comprising: forcing a movement upon the closure element using an articulated-arm robot, in the absence of a fixed connection between the closure element and the articulated-arm robot; determining a force, introduced by the articulated-arm robot upon the closure element during the movement upon the closure element, using a first sensor integrated in the articulated-arm robot; detecting positional changes of the closure element during the movement using a second sensor; measuring the force and a torque occurring during the movement between the closure element and the articulated-arm robot in real time using the first sensor; wherein an energy is introduced on the closure element by the articulated-arm robot, wherein a movement of the articulated-arm robot is interrupted when a predefined energy threshold is reached, so that the closure element has a sufficient acceleration to close the opening by itself; wherein a working direction of the force from the articulated-arm robot acting on the closure element is identical, regardless of the position of the closure element; and measuring a progression of an angle between the closure element and a component arranged stationary relative to the second sensor using a noncontact sensor in a form of a laser line sensor emitting a laser line, wherein a section of the laser line covers the fixed component and a remaining section of the laser line covers the closure element; or detecting positional changes of the closure element based on a taught movement path of the closure element.
2. The method according to claim 1, wherein a part of the movement sequence, or the entire movement sequence, of the closure element is determined by means of the second sensor, both during and after the force acting on the closure element by means of the articulated-arm robot.
3. The method according to claim 1, wherein an idle state of the closure element is determined by means of the second sensor.
4. The method according to claim 1, wherein the entire movement sequence of the closure element is determined by means of at least one of the first sensor and the second sensor.
5. The method according to claim 1, wherein a moment of force, or torque sensor, is used as the first sensor and/or a noncontact sensor is used as the second sensor.
6. The method according to claim 1, wherein the closure element is pivoted, during opening and closing, around an axis, which extends from an element, which is arranged stationary to the second sensor, wherein, during the closing and/or opening of the closure element, its angle to the element is measured by means of the second sensor.
7. The method according to claim 1, wherein the closure element is a door of a motor vehicle, which is moved during the detection of the parameter, wherein the articulated-arm robot is moved synchronously with the motor vehicle during detection of the parameter.
8. The method according to claim 1, wherein the articulated-arm robot interacts with the closure element by means of a sliding element.
9. The method according to claim 1, wherein the articulated-arm robot acts upon the same, or virtually the same, area of the closure element, regardless of the position of the closure element.
10. The method according to claim 1, wherein an area of the closure element interacting with the articulated-arm robot is given by a marking on the closure element, the coordinates of which are determined by means of sensors in the coordinates of the coordinate system of the articulated-arm robot.
11. The method according to claim 10, wherein coordinates of the marking are determined in at least three different positions of the closure element, and the movement path of the closure element is calculated from the at least three positions.
12. The method according to claim 1, wherein the working direction of the force from the articulated-arm robot acting upon the closure element is the same regardless of the position of the closure element.
13. The method according to claim 1, wherein the interaction between the closure element and the articulated-arm robot is suspended before a closing process of the closure element is finished.
14. The method according to claim 1, wherein, in order to teach a trajectory, an element extending from the articulated-arm robot is connected to the closure element with non-positive locking during an opening or closing process, and the point of force application and relative orientation to the closure element remain unchanged during the opening or closing process.
15. The method according to claim 1, wherein the parameter of the closure element is a member selected from the group consisting of closing force, closing energy, and speed.
16. The method according to claim 3, wherein the idle state is a closed state.
17. The method according to claim 8, wherein the sliding element is a roller or a wheel.
18. The method according to claim 10 wherein the working direction of the force from the articulated-arm robot acting on the marking is the same regardless of the position of the marking element.
19. The method according to claim 1, wherein an angle between the laser line sections that cover the fixed component and the closure element is equal to the angle between the closure element and the fixed component.
Description
(1) Further details, advantages, and features of the invention result not only from the claims, the features to be taken from said claims—on their own and/or in combination—as well as the preferred exemplary embodiments to be obtained from the following description of the drawing.
(2) The following is shown:
(3)
(4)
(5)
(6)
(7)
(8) According to the invention, robot-supported testing of motor vehicle doors by means of a handling device—hereinafter referred to as a robot—is explained without limiting the teaching according to the invention by the motor vehicle door application example. Instead, the invention applies to any closure elements.
(9) An articulated robot is particularly used as the handling device.
(10) By means of a robot 10, a door 12 of a motor vehicle 14 is defined and reproducibly closed in order to then detect various measurement variables with the assistance of intelligent sensors.
(11) The robot 10 has an element and/or components, such as a tool 18, on an arm 16, such that forces are introduced upon the door 12 in order to move it and particularly let it snap shut with a lock of the motor vehicle 14. Predefined closing energies, accelerations, or speeds can hereby be provided or generated.
(12) In order to determine the force, the robot 10 has a corresponding moment of force or torque sensor 20, as is part of the prior art. In doing so, according to the invention, the tool 18 always interacts at the same point 22 with the door 12, regardless of the position of the door 12, wherein the working direction of the force to be introduced is also the same, regardless of the position of the door 12. To this end, a point of application 22 is specified, e.g. by a marking. The point of application 22 is detected and its coordinates are determined in the coordinates of the coordinate system of the robot 10.
(13) As shown in
(14) To this end, the marking 22 can be detected by optical sensors, and a measuring beam, which coincides with the working direction of the force to be introduced, can be aligned to the plane spanned by the marking. This enables a clear position determination of the marking 22, regardless of the opening angle of the door 12. The coordinates of the working point, upon which the handling device acts, are determined from three positions. Thus, the movement path of the working point and thus that of the door 12 can be calculated. During the interaction of the robot 10 with the door 12, the robot 10 acts upon the door 12 in the same or virtually the same area.
(15) The working point can coincide with the marking 22, wherein the marking 22 does not necessarily have to be an optically detectable mark attached, such as bonded, to the door 12. Instead, the marking can also be an individualized area of the door 12, such as the lock opening, or an optically detectable element, such as a sensor, integrated into the door 12.
(16) In order to determine the opening angle of the door 12, there is a second sensor, according to
(17) This is implemented by measuring with contact such that measurement distortions are excluded. Furthermore, the movement is defined and reproducible by the robot 10.
(18) However, the opening angle of the door 12 can thereby also be determined in that the trajectory, that is the movement path of the door, is previously learned. This is shown in
(19)
(20)
(21) By means of the second sensor 26, it is also possible to determine the post-oscillation times of a door 12. This provides conclusions on the fitting accuracy of the door 12.
(22) In addition, the gap dimension between the door 12 and the body can be determined. To this end, an optical sensor can be used, which is integrated into the robot 10.
(23) In particular, the gap dimension at the door 12 can be detected via the line sensor 26.
(24) The line sensor 26 can also be used to detect the state of closure of the door.
(25) It is also possible to supply information to the control of the robot 10 as to which door 12 [and] which motor vehicle type is to be tested, wherein a virtual marking, upon which the robot 10 is to introduce forces, can also be given.
(26) To ensure that during interaction between the robot 10 and the door 12 the latter is not damaged, a particular provision is that the robot 10 or the element interacting with the door 12 and extending from the robot 10 acts upon the door 12 in a gliding manner. A roller or a wheel can be provided for this.